A sensible cadence based upon role, danger, and regulation

No single timetable fits every person. The ideal interval depends on exposure to dilemmas, exactly how your organisation records and supervises reactions, and whether you hold a time-limited credential. Start with duty risk.

High-contact duties require more frequent refreshers. This includes psychological wellness support policemans, peer fans, human resources business partners for big groups, institution well-being staff, front-line leaders in friendliness and retail, and any person called in vital case plans. Moderate-contact functions, like general supervisors, instructors without pastoral care duties, or security reps in low-risk settings, can extend the period a little if they practice in between courses. Low-contact functions, or those with indirect responsibilities, can adopt a broader window offered they join drills and short skill checks.

Suggested intervals you can defend in audits and practice

If you need a baseline to write right into plan or individual development plans, these periods have shown convenient throughout sectors.

For those with assigned obligations for crisis mental health feedback, routine a mental health refresher every 12 months. This can be a compressed program, an analyzed scenario workshop, or a specific 11379NAT mental health correspondence course if your service provider uses one aligned to the initial expertises. Twelve months lines up with how promptly recommendation networks, emergency paths, and organisational policies change, and it aesthetics ability fade long prior to it comes to be scientifically significant.

For team leaders and human resources generalists that field concerns however rarely take care of acute situations, 12 to 18 months functions, offered they take part in quarterly micro-drills or case https://mylesgsxm693.bearsfanteamshop.com/brisbane-mental-health-trainers-what-creates-a-wonderful-teacher evaluations. If your organisation can not run interior technique, stay closer to 12 months.

For line team who finish a first aid for mental health course as component of wide wellbeing initiatives, 18 to 24 months is sensible if the setting has low exposure to situations and the group does scenario-based toolbox talks at the very least twice a year.

For regulated atmospheres such as education, social work, and healthcare, align with organisational plan. Numerous hospitals and community companies set one year for crisis mental health training and 24 months for basic mental health courses. If you hold a mental health certificate or various other certifications for mental health installed in task descriptions, your expertise structure may need evidence of currency every year.

Building a maintenance plan that actually fits genuine work

A lasting plan shields time and keeps method alive in between official sessions. Obtain from safety-critical areas. Pilots do brief, frequent drills, not long occasions yearly. Apply the exact same model to emergency treatment in psychological health.

Here is a small upkeep version numerous groups can run without overwhelming schedules:

    Quarterly 20-minute micro-scenarios. Someone plays the customer or coworker in distress, an additional plays the responder. Rotate. Use manuscripts drawn from your event styles: panic attacks, severe distress after performance responses, a staff member expressing suicidal ideation, or a client in agitation. Six-monthly plan refresh. A short huddle to verify what is a mental health crisis in your context, that to call initially, and exactly how to document. Annual official refresher. Pick a certified mental health refresher course, such as a provider-aligned mental health correspondence course 11379NAT if you require positioning to competency, or a premium emergency treatment mental health training session that consists of evaluation, not simply discussion.

This framework maintains language fresh, tightens up duty clearness, and catches policy drift early. It additionally normalises practice, which reduces preconception around requesting help mid-incident.

What to search for in a refresher so it in fact shifts practice

Not all training courses are equal. In evaluations I have carried out, the programs that stick share characteristics. They use realistic, unpleasant circumstances, not scripted perfection. They practice the specific words that pacify tension, then let individuals find their very own voice. They include a brief, scored analysis of threat triage and decision points, because being observed changes how seriously we prepare. They teach what to do when a strategy fails. And they make the local path specific: who addresses after hours, what to do if voicemail gets, which supervisor holds the task phone.

image

If you are acquiring courses in mental health for a team, inquire about the proportion of circumstance time to talk time. Anything under 40 percent circumstance time is not likely to shift actions. For certified programs, validate the trainer's background consists of live crisis mental health work, not just class delivery.

A short, defensible policy you can adapt

If you need to order this, right here is a straightforward design template you can tailor:

    Foundation: all designated responders finish an accredited training program such as the 11379NAT course in initial response to a mental health crisis or an equal emergency treatment mental health course. Currency: designated responders complete a mental health refresher every one year; supervisors and HR generalists every 12 to 18 months; various other team every 18 to 24 months based on threat assessment. Maintenance: quarterly micro-scenarios and a six-monthly plan update for all teams; post-incident finding out reviews within 2 weeks of a crisis. Governance: preserve an online register of training and money; align training course choice with nationally accredited training where needed; review this plan annually.

Keep it lightweight and maintain it lived. A plan that drives technique deserves 10 that rest unread.
